Why Choose Double Glazed Windows Near Me?

Window-Repairs.-150x150.jpgDouble glazing can lower your energy bills, enhance the comfort of your home and increase its value. It can also reduce the noise from outside as well as between rooms.

The space between the windows is filled with an insulating gas like Krypton, argon or even xenon. These gases are more efficient than air at decreasing heat transfer.

Reduced Noise

Noise pollution from outside your home could have a negative effect on your health and well-being. This is particularly true if you reside near an airport or a major highway. Double-glazed windows can cut down on noise, allowing you to sleep better and have a quieter house.

They aren't able to let the same amount of sound through as single-glazed windows. The fact that they're comprised of two panes glass separated by an inert gas implies that a lot of sound waves must pass through these layers before reaching you. This drastically reduces the amount of sound that can enter your home and can make a significant difference in the way you live.

However, it is important to remember that double glazing isn't entirely soundproof. This is due to the gap between the two panes glass allows for some sounds to pass through. You can increase the sound insulation by adding laminated glass to your double-glazed windows or opting for upvc double glazed windows the greater gap. The type of gas used between the panes will affect the sound reduction.

Despite this, double glazed windows can cut down on outside noise by 20-65 percent. This equates to around 35 decibels, which is significant. In other words, it can make a loud conversation whispers!

Triple-glazed windows are an excellent option when you're looking to get even better sound insulation. They work by causing sound waves to traverse three layers before they reach you. This will reduce the amount of sound that can be heard in your home.
